    Paperback. Condition: new. Paperback. an almost something by Hannah Lazerowitz is a raw and emotionally honest poetry collection for anyone caught in the exhausting cycle of modern heartbreak. For the ones who keep going on the first dates that feel promising, the connections that seem like they might turn into forever, and the relationships that end before they ever truly begin.Through poems that move across heartbreak, frustration, longing, and self-reflection, she captures the emotional rollercoaster of situationships, failed relationships, and the aftermath of letting someone go.Perfect for readers who feel tired of the breakup cycle, who believed someone might be "the one," or who have ever mourned a relationship that never fully existed. an almost something speaks to the messy middle between love and loss.With vulnerability and candor, Hannah Lazerowitz lays bare the thoughts many of us keep to ourselves. The late-night questions, the what-ifs, and the realization that sometimes the hardest thing to grieve is the future we imagined with someone who was almost something. This item is printed on demand.
